site stats

Deterministic function in oracle example

WebJul 2, 2024 · DBMS_ASSERT.NOOP function is can be used where someone passing actual piece of code through a variable and don't want it to be checked for SQL injection attacks. This has to be nondeterministic as it just return what we input to the function. I show you a example to demonstrate why this has to be non-deterministic. WebAug 26, 2015 · 3. Think of deterministic just as a marker (in Java there are marker interfaces for example). You just mark the function as deterministic to show the database that it can take it as determinstic. The DB does not check this and prevents you from declaring functions as deterministic that arent in fact deterministic. The responsibility …

oracle - How to make a deterministic function? - Stack Overflow

WebTypically it is a hash function that is modeled by a random oracle. Informally speaking, this means that one regards the hash function Has a black box that responds to a query for the hash value of a bitstring Mby giving a random value. For each query the oracle makes an independent random choice, except that it keeps a record images of male meatus https://voicecoach4u.com

Oracle PL/SQL: Deterministic functions - renenyffenegger.ch

WebThe reasons to mask and subset data include the following: Limit sensitive data proliferation: The growing security threats have increased the need to limit exposure of sensitive information. At the same time, copying production data for non-production purposes such as test and development is proliferating sensitive data, expanding the security and … WebThe DETERMINISTIC clause is an assertion that the function obeys the semantic rules. If the function does not, neither the compiler, SQL execution, or PL/SQL execution may … WebSep 12, 2024 · Deterministic functions and Virtual Columns It seems that “DETERMINISTIC” means exactly what I think (or some of the non-oracle sources on the internet) think it does. I expected this script to fail either on the create function, create table or when running the select statements. I would have thought the sys_guid() was the … images of male movie stars

Deterministic and Nondeterministic Functions - SQL Server

Category:ORACLE-BASE - SQL Macros in Oracle Database 21c

Tags:Deterministic function in oracle example

Deterministic function in oracle example

The Importance of Flexibility in CDP Profile Unification - blogs.oracle…

WebMar 13, 2011 · Even though some of the functions are just short ‘aliases’ to native Oracle functions, I wanted to create a bit more intuitive versions. Most of the functions are defined as DETERMINISTIC meaning that the function always produces the same result if the input values are the same. So these functions can be used in queries, but also in indexes. WebNov 18, 2024 · Each built-in function is deterministic or nondeterministic based on how the function is implemented by SQL Server. For example, specifying an ORDER BY clause in a query doesn't change the determinism of a function that is used in that query. All of the string built-in functions are deterministic, except for FORMAT.

Deterministic function in oracle example

Did you know?

WebThe DETERMINISTIC keyword is an assertion on the part of the programmer, and is not checked or enforced by Oracle at all. About as non-deterministic as I can think of: … WebDec 19, 2002 · In earlier releases of Oracle, deterministic is only used for function based indexes. I can make it so your query calls component_type 0 times during the query …

Webaims to find a deterministic solution set, our goal is to compute a randomized solution that can meet the group fairness constraints on average. 2 Preliminaries and Problem Statement A set V of n items is considered and there is a non-negative submodular utility function f : 2V →R+. The marginal utility of an item e ∈V on a set S ⊆V WebApr 12, 2024 · When using the MySQL Document Store API, we can specify the results of MySQL functions in the fields () method. We can use aggregate functions such as avg () to return the average of simple values in the document root. To return this same value for properties stored in an array in our document while still using the Document Store API, …

Web13.47 PARALLEL_ENABLE Clause. Enables the function for parallel execution, making it safe for use in concurrent sessions of parallel DML evaluations. Indicates that the function can run from a parallel execution server of a parallel query operation. The PARALLEL_ENABLE clause can appear in the following SQL statements: CREATE … WebDec 18, 2013 · 2 Answers. To create a deterministic function, use DETERMINISTIC clause next to return type declaration, see syntax here. create or replace function …

WebMay 12, 2014 · A function is deterministic if the value it returns is determined completely by its inputs (IN arguments). Cn i get an example for deteministic function.When exactly …

WebApr 7, 2024 · --In the following example, labelling the function as DETERMINISTIC does improve performance, but the caching is limited to a single fetch, so it is affected by the … list of all zip codes in new jerseyWeboci 2.98.0 Installation; Configuration; Using FIPS-validated Libraries list of all zip codes in marylandWebThe DETERMINISTIC clause is an assertion that the function obeys the semantic rules. If the function does not, neither the compiler, SQL execution, or PL/SQL execution may … images of mallard drakesWebFeb 23, 2012 · If the function is called from PL/SQL or from within a SQL statement embedded in a PL/SQL program then the code will be executed every time and the deterministic hint is ignored completely. Function Result Cache (Oracle Database 11g) Prior to Oracle 11g, package based caching was the best option, when you wanted to … list of all zip codes in the united statesWebApr 7, 2024 · Oracle Database created a tiny, little, short-lived cache, just for this function and just for the server call (PL/SQL block or SQL statement) in which it was invoked.--In the following example, labelling the function as DETERMINISTIC does improve performance, but the caching is limited to a single fetch, so it is affected by the array size. In ... list of all zip codes in san diego countyWebApr 12, 2024 · When using the MySQL Document Store API, we can specify the results of MySQL functions in the fields () method. We can use aggregate functions such as avg … list of all zip codes in the usaWebThe default value is NOT DETERMINISTIC. Functions are DETERMINISTIC when they always return the same value for the same input. For example, a truncate or substring function. ... a subset of Oracle's PL/SQL language has been supported in addition to the traditional SQL/PSM-based MariaDB syntax. See Oracle mode from MariaDB 10.3 for … images of mall cop